Cloud
Migration
Services

Transform your legacy systems with seamless
Cloud Migration

Cloud Migration

Transform your legacy
systems with Cloud
Migration services

Why Migrate Legacy Systems?

Cloud migration is the process of moving applications, data, and IT infrastructure from on-premises systems to cloud environments. This transition offers a range of benefits that can significantly enhance business operations and scalability.

Cost Efficiency

By moving to the cloud, businesses can reduce capital expenditures associated with maintaining on-premises hardware and data centers. Cloud services operate on a pay-as-you-go model, optimizing IT spending.

Scalability and Flexibility

Cloud platforms provide the ability to scale resources up or down based on demand, allowing businesses to easily accommodate growth without the need for costly infrastructure investments.

Improved Performance and Reliability

Cloud services are designed for high availability, offering improved performance, faster access to applications, and reduced downtime. With geographically distributed data centers, businesses benefit from better disaster recovery capabilities.

Enhanced Security

Cloud providers invest heavily in security infrastructure and offer advanced security features, such as encryption, firewalls, and multi-factor authentication, to protect sensitive data and applications.

Agility and Innovation

Cloud adoption allows businesses to quickly deploy new applications, test innovations, and integrate emerging technologies like AI, machine learning, and big data analytics.

Compliance and Regulatory Requirements

Cloud providers ensure that their infrastructure meets various regulatory standards, helping businesses maintain compliance with industry-specific regulations such as GDPR, HIPAA, and SOC 2.

Why Migrate Legacy Systems
Cloud Readiness Assessment

Our expert team evaluates your current IT infrastructure, applications, and processes to determine your organization's preparedness for a seamless transition to the cloud.

Infrastructure Evaluation

We analyze your existing IT infrastructure to assess its suitability for cloud environments and identify areas that require modernization.

Application Suitability

Our team evaluates your applications to determine whether they are cloud-ready, need refactoring, or should be re-architected for optimal cloud performance.

Security & Compliance

We assess your current security policies and compliance requirements to ensure that they align with cloud security best practices and regulatory standards.

Cost & Resource Assessment

We provide an estimate of cloud cost, and the resources required to manage and optimize cloud services, helping you plan your budget effectively.

Performance & Scalability Analysis

We analyze how well your current systems will scale in the cloud and recommend optimizations for performance and availability.

Risk Analysis & Mitigation

Identify potential risks in the migration process and develop strategies to mitigate them, ensuring a smooth transition.

Cloud Readiness Assessment
Migration Strategy & Planning

We work closely with businesses to develop a customized cloud migration roadmap, addressing all aspects of migration, from strategy formulation to execution. Our approach minimizes disruption, optimizes resources, and aligns cloud adoption with your long-term business goals.

Business-Driven Migration Strategy

We align the migration strategy with your specific business objectives, whether it's cost reduction, scalability, improved agility, or enhancing security.

Cloud Model Selection

Based on the requirements, we help to choose the right cloud model—public, private, or hybrid—to achieve the best balance of flexibility, control, and cost-efficiency.

Application and Data Assessment

We assess your applications and data to determine which are suitable for migration, what needs to be refactored or re-architected, and which should remain on-premise.

Roadmap Development

We create a detailed migration roadmap that outlines the migration phases, timelines, resource requirements, and key milestones to ensure smooth and timely execution.

Risk Mitigation & Compliance

Identify potential risks in the migration process, including downtime, security issues, and compliance challenges. We design mitigation strategies and ensure that the migration meets industry standards and regulations.

Cost & Resource Planning

We help estimate the total cost of migration and ongoing cloud operations, providing you with a clear picture of the investment and helping optimize resource allocation.

Migration Strategy & Planning
Application Modernization

Our modernization approach ensures that your applications are optimized for the cloud, improving performance, agility, and reducing operational costs.

Rehosting (Lift and Shift)

We help move applications to the cloud with minimal changes, ensuring they take advantage of cloud infrastructure benefits without a complete redesign.

Refactoring & Re-Architecting

Our team works to refactor or re-architect your legacy applications to fully leverage cloud-native services, such as microservices, containers, and serverless computing, ensuring better scalability and flexibility.

Containerization

We containerize your applications using Docker or Kubernetes, enabling easy deployment, scalability, and management across cloud environments.

API-First Approach

Modernize applications by integrating them with APIs, enabling seamless connectivity with other services, platforms, and third-party applications.

Native-Cloud Enhancements

We optimize applications for native-cloud environments, leveraging DevOps practices, continuous integration/continuous deployment (CI/CD) pipelines, and automation for faster development and deployment cycles.

Performance Optimization

Modernized applications are tuned for performance in cloud environments, with optimized resource usage, enhanced security, and higher availability.

Application Modernization
Data Migration

Gadgeon offers Data Migration services to ensure the smooth, secure, and efficient transfer of your data to the cloud. Our approach minimizes downtime, reduces risks, and ensures that your data is fully optimized for cloud storage and processing.

Assessment and Strategy

We begin with a comprehensive assessment of your existing data infrastructure, applications, and storage requirements, and then develop a customized data migration strategy that aligns with your business goals.

Data Mapping & Cleansing

We map your existing data to the cloud environment and perform data cleansing to ensure accuracy, consistency, and quality during migration.

Migration Tools and Automation

Using advanced tools and automated processes, we streamline the migration process, ensuring efficient data transfer with minimal disruption to your operations.

Security & Compliance

We prioritize data security by implementing encryption, access controls, and ensuring compliance with regulations such as GDPR, HIPAA, and SOC 2 throughout the migration process.

Post-Migration Validation & Optimization

After the migration, we validate data integrity, optimize cloud storage configurations, and implement performance enhancements to ensure your data is fully optimized for cloud processing.

Data Migration
Testing & Validation

Gadgeon provides thorough Testing and Validation to ensure that your cloud migration is seamless, efficient, and risk-free. Our testing framework is designed to verify that your applications, data, and systems perform optimally after migration, maintaining high quality, security, and functionality.

Pre-Migration Testing

We conduct a detailed assessment of your existing infrastructure, applications, and data to identify potential issues before migration begins. This includes compatibility checks, security assessments, and performance evaluations.

Functional Testing

After migration, we test all application features to ensure they work as expected in the cloud environment, including end-to-end functionality, integrations, and user workflows.

Performance Testing

We evaluate the performance of your applications in the cloud, ensuring they meet your scalability, latency, and load handling requirements.

Security and Compliance Testing

We validate that all security measures, such as encryption, access controls, and compliance protocols, are implemented correctly and that your cloud environment adheres to industry regulations (e.g., GDPR, HIPAA).

Data Integrity and Accuracy

Ensuring data integrity is a priority, so we validate that all data is transferred correctly and remains accurate, consistent, and accessible post-migration.

Post-Migration Validation

We perform final validation to confirm that the migration is complete, all systems are operational, and there are no data discrepancies or performance issues.

Testing & Validation
Post-Migration Support

Our dedicated team provides ongoing support to optimize, monitor, and enhance your cloud environment, ensuring that your business benefits from the full potential of the cloud.

Performance Monitoring

We continuously monitor the performance of your cloud infrastructure and applications to ensure optimal speed, responsiveness, and availability, and proactively address any issues.

Cost Optimization

Post-migration, we assist in optimizing cloud resource utilization to reduce costs and improve efficiency by right-sizing instances, scaling resources, and managing workloads.

Security and Compliance Audits

We regularly review and update security configurations, implement patches, and ensure ongoing compliance with industry regulations (e.g., GDPR, HIPAA).

Troubleshooting and Issue Resolution

In the event of any issues, our support team is available to diagnose and resolve technical problems quickly, minimizing downtime and ensuring business continuity.

Cloud Environment Optimization

We continuously assess and optimize your cloud environment for performance, cost-effectiveness, and scalability, ensuring it meets evolving business needs.

Training and Knowledge Transfer

To ensure your team can effectively manage the cloud infrastructure, we provide training and knowledge transfer, empowering your team with the skills needed for day-to-day operations.

Post-migration Support
cloud-migration

Elevate your business
with confidence

Seamlessly transition your legacy systems to the cloud with minimal downtime and maximum efficiency.
Let Gadgeon unlock the full potential of cloud for your business.

Languages, Tools,
Best Practices

Python

Frequently used for automation scripts and data migration tasks.

Java

Commonly used in enterprise applications that are being migrated to the cloud.

JavaScript

Often employed in serverless applications and cloud-native development.

Bash/Shell Scripting

Useful for automating cloud operations and deployments.

AWS Migration Hub

Provides a single location to track migration progress across multiple AWS and partner solutions.

Azure Migrate

A centralized hub for tracking the migration of on-premises workloads to Azure.

Google Cloud Migrate

Simplifies the migration of VMs from on-premises or other clouds to Google Cloud.

Bash/Shell Scripting

Useful for automating cloud operations and deployments.

AWS Database Migration Service (DMS)

Helps in migrating databases to AWS easily and securely.

Azure Database Migration Service

Facilitates the seamless migration of databases to Azure.

Terraform

Manages cloud resources using code, enabling repeatable and consistent deployments.

AWS CloudFormation

Allows users to model and provision AWS resources using templates.

CloudWatch (AWS) / Azure Monitor

For monitoring resource utilization and performance.

Datadog

For observability across cloud applications and infrastructure.

Assessment and Planning

Conduct a thorough assessment of existing workloads and create a detailed migration strategy.

Choosing the Right Migration Strategy

Use strategies like "Rehost" (lift and shift), "Refactor," or "Rebuild" based on application requirements.

Automation

Leverage automation tools to streamline the migration process and reduce manual errors.

Data Security

Ensure data is encrypted during transit and at rest and implement strong access controls.

Testing and Validation

Perform thorough testing post-migration to ensure applications function as expected.

Continuous Optimization

After migration, continually monitor and optimize cloud resources for performance and cost-efficiency.

Take the first step
towards Modernization

Start your cloud migration journey and modernize your legacy applications with confidence.

Contact
Us

By submitting this form, you consent to be contacted about your request and confirm your agreement to our Privacy Policy.